A sobriety anniversary symbolizes a significant achievement in a person’s recovery journey. Each year, month, or week of sobriety shows dedication to overcoming substance use. This milestone acts as a reminder of where they started and how Alcohol Use Disorder far they have come.
Surrounding yourself with a strong support system is vital in honoring your commitment to sobriety. Seek out friends, family, or support groups who understand and respect your journey. Share your accomplishments, challenges, and goals with them, as they can provide invaluable encouragement and accountability. Remember to take pride in your progress, but also be kind to yourself.
